Kool G Rap, a pioneer of East Coast and hardcore hip hop, delivers a powerful statement with his 2017 album "Return of the Don." This 38-minute journey through the streets of New York is a testament to Kool G Rap's enduring influence and lyrical prowess. The album, released under Clockwork Music and Full Mettle, is a raw and unfiltered exploration of the underground hip hop scene, blending elements of old school, boom bap, and horrorcore to create a sound that is both nostalgic and fresh.
"Return of the Don" opens with the title track, an assertive declaration of Kool G Rap's return to the forefront of hip hop. Tracks like "Mack Lean" and "Criminal Outfit" showcase his signature storytelling abilities, painting vivid pictures of street life with intricate wordplay and sharp delivery. "Wise Guys" and "Times Up" are hard-hitting anthems that highlight Kool G Rap's ability to craft memorable hooks and deliver them with unmatched charisma.
The album's production is a standout feature, with beats that range from gritty and minimalistic to dark and atmospheric. Tracks like "Out for That Life" and "Capitol Hill" feature haunting melodies and heavy basslines, creating a soundscape that is both menacing and captivating. "Running" and "World Is Mine" showcase Kool G Rap's versatility, with beats that are more up-tempo and energetic, allowing him to flex his lyrical agility.
"Popped Off" and "Rest in Peace" bring the album to a close, with the former being a high-energy banger and the latter a reflective and introspective track that serves as a fitting conclusion to the album. Throughout "Return of the Don," Kool G Rap proves that he is still a force to be reckoned with in the world of hip hop, delivering a project that is as timeless as it is timely.
